Transaction 57af053d89f1bfdd983ba2625dd649ec1cd5bd063a9762d600dbda5071e3a4da

1 Input
2 Outputs
  • 57af053d89f1bfdd983ba2625dd649ec1cd5bd063a9762d600dbda5071e3a4da:0
  • value  3780668
    address  3Lh9H9BqHKNrTx7siKUovPTos51s2SdBj1
  • 57af053d89f1bfdd983ba2625dd649ec1cd5bd063a9762d600dbda5071e3a4da:1
  • value  141643
    address  335XJd8xbZ4mhqTrhzCWUtAaUkvtRX7xQn